(Order No.: 1053535)

Product Series: W12G Miniature Photoelectric Sensor | Principle: Coaxial Polarized Retro-reflective (Auto-collimation, integrated polarizing filter to suppress specular reflection)

✅ Model Code Definition

WL: Retro-reflective photoelectric sensor

12G: W12G square die-cast zinc housing series

3: PinPoint red LED with polarization

P: PNP output

2572: Version code, supports transparent object detection with one-touch Teach-in setup

📌 Core Electrical Specifications

ItemParameter
Supply VoltageDC 10 ~ 30V
Output TypePNP, max. output current 100mA
Current Consumption≤40mA (no load)
Max. Sensing Range0 ~ 4m (with reflector)
Light Source660nm red PinPoint LED
Response Time≤333μs
Switching Frequency1500Hz
Switching ModeLight-on / Dark-on configurable via Teach-in
ProtectionReverse polarity protection, short-circuit / overload protection

📌 Mechanical & Environmental Data

Dimension: 15.5 × 48.5 × 42 mm, die-cast zinc housing

Connector: M12 5-pin male

Protection Class: IP66 / IP67

Operating Temperature: -40℃ ~ +60℃

Weight: Approx. 120g

Included accessory: Mounting bracket BEF-KH-W12

📌 Key Features

  1. Coaxial Optics + Polarizing Filter: Detects transparent objects (PET bottles, films, glass), suppresses specular reflection from smooth surfaces
  2. One-touch Teach-in: One-click threshold setting, two attenuation modes for transparent materials
  3. PinPoint Light Spot: Small light spot for precise positioning, uniform beam at long distance
  4. Wide-temperature metal housing, suitable for harsh industrial environments (packaging, logistics, automated production lines)

📌 Pin Assignment (M12 5-pin male)

1: Brown DC+

2: White Auxiliary input / External Teach-in

3: Blue DC-

4: Black PNP signal output

5: Grey Function pin

📌 Typical Applications

Transparent bottle detection, film/web processing, packaging conveyor lines, object presence detection, conveyor counting, sheet/workpiece presence inspection.

📌 Troubleshooting

  1. Unstable transparent object detection: Re-run Teach-in, select Mode II (high attenuation); clean lens and reflector
  2. False triggering: Check polarization alignment; always use polarized retro-reflective type for glossy surfaces; avoid direct strong light hitting lens
  3. No output: Verify power supply and M12 pinout, ensure load current ≤100mA

WL12G-3P2572 VS WL12-2B430 Comparison Table

WL12-2B430: Legacy W12 retro-reflective sensor, without coaxial polarization and Teach-in for transparent objects; WL12G-3P2572: New generation W12G, specialized for transparent bottles and films

ItemWL12G-3P2572 (New Model)WL12-2B430 (Legacy Model)
Order No.10535351016101
Sensing PrincipleCoaxial polarized retro-reflective, transparent object capableStandard polarized retro-reflective, not suitable for transparent films / bottles, prone to false triggering
AdjustmentOne-touch Teach-in, 2 attenuation modes dedicated for transparent materialsPotentiometer sensitivity adjustment, no teach function
Max. Sensing Range0~4m (PL80A reflector)0~3.5m (PL80A reflector)
Light SourcePinPoint red LED, coaxial opticsPinPoint red LED, non-coaxial
OutputPNP, M12 5-pin malePNP, M12 4-pin male
Supply VoltageDC10~30VDC10~30V
Response Time≤333μs≤330μs
Operating Temperature-40℃ ~ +60℃-25℃ ~ +60℃
HousingDie-cast zinc, 15.5×48.5×42mmDie-cast zinc, 15×49×41.5mm
Protection ClassIP66/IP67IP67/IP69K
Core DifferenceOptimized for PET bottles, glass and films; coaxial optics suppress light penetration through transparent media; improved low-temperature performanceStandard retro-reflective type, only for opaque workpieces; light penetrates transparent objects, leading to missed detection / false switching; no Teach-in
InterchangeabilityMounting holes compatible, pin count mismatch, cannot plug-and-play directlyLegacy 4-pin vs new 5-pin; mounting brackets are interchangeable

Replacement Guidelines

  1. If WL12-2B430 was used for opaque workpiece detection: Mechanical mounting can be reused, but cable termination needs rework (4-pin → 5-pin)
  2. If the station detects transparent bottles / films: The legacy WL12-2B430 is inherently unsuitable for this application; upgrade to WL12G-3P2572 for stable detection

WL12G-3P2572 Application Scenarios

Core positioning: Coaxial polarized retro-reflective photoelectric sensor for transparent objects, equipped with Teach-in, wide-temperature metal housing. Primary use: PET bottles, glass, transparent film detection; also compatible with ordinary opaque workpiece detection for humid, dusty, low-temperature production lines.

  1. Food & Beverage Packaging Industry (Main Application)
  2. PET empty bottle inspection on blow molding / filling lines: Empty bottle in-position counting, missing bottle detection, bottle body / bottom presence confirmation. Legacy WL12 series easily suffers light penetration and missed detection on empty transparent bottles; this coaxial polarized model reliably identifies PET bottles.
  3. Glass / pharmaceutical vial detection: Oral liquid bottles, beer glass bottles, reagent vial in-position check and missing bottle detection on conveyor; IP67 withstands water washdown in wet cleaning stations.
  4. Transparent packaging film, shrink film monitoring: Film presence detection and film-break alarm on packaging & sleeve wrapping machines. Ultra-thin transparent films can be reliably detected via Mode II high-attenuation Teach-in.
  5. Finished transparent plastic tray / blister pack detection: In-position and missing part detection for food trays on conveyor lines.

✅ Suitable Operating Conditions

Detection of transparent / semi-transparent materials (PET, glass, transparent film) where ordinary retro-reflective sensors suffer light penetration and false switching;

Humid, washdown, dusty, low-temperature environment;

High-speed conveyor, up to 1500Hz switching frequency for high-speed line counting;

Compact installation space, small W12 square housing;

One-click calibration available; re-Teach to compensate lens / reflector dust accumulation.

❌ Not Recommended Applications

  1. Dark light-absorbing objects, thick black rubber: Excessive light attenuation, diffuse photoelectric sensor recommended instead.
  2. Highly specular polished metal sheets: Polarization reduces interference but strong specular reflection may still cause disturbance.
  3. Distance >4m: Exceeds sensing range.
  4. Tiny gaps / miniature objects: Fiber optic sensor recommended.

Application Selection Distinction vs Legacy WL12-2B430

WL12G-3P2572: Preferred for → Transparent bottles, transparent films, glass, low-temperature / washdown lines

WL12-2B430: Preferred for → Opaque workpieces only, normal temperature dry lines, no transparent object identification required
